The XLogP value of 5.0 indicates that Linolenic acid 12-allene oxide is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. With a topological polar surface area (TPSA) of 49.8 Ų, Linolenic acid 12-allene oxide ex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, Linolenic acid 12-allene oxide has 1 hydrogen bond donor(s) and 3 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
